PL/SQL函数table_msg(varchar,varchar)的第43行的在EXECUTE语句上的FOR语句
PL/SQL函数table_msg(varchar)的第5行的在SELECT记录上的FOR语句
thinkphp适配人大金仓问题
- 写回答
- 好问题 0 提建议
- 关注问题
- 邀请回答
-
15条回答 默认 最新
檀越@新空间 2024-03-19 14:35关注下午好🌅🌅🌅
本答案参考ChatGPT-3.5对于问题1:PL/SQL函数table_msg(varchar,varchar)的第43行的在EXECUTE语句上的FOR语句 匹配人大金仓问题。
解决方案:
- 确保EXECUTE语句的语法正确,并且表达式部分的变量类型与实际参数类型匹配。
- 检查FOR语句中的循环条件是否正确,并确保循环体中的逻辑正确。
- 确保传递给EXECUTE语句的参数在FOR循环中正确地使用。
示例代码(修改后):
FOR i IN 1..10 LOOP -- 执行逻辑 /* 你的逻辑代码 */ END LOOP;对于问题2:PL/SQL函数table_msg(varchar)的第5行的在SELECT记录上的FOR语句 匹配人大金仓问题。
解决方案:
- 确保SELECT语句正确,并且查询出的记录能够正确地传递到FOR语句中。
- 检查FOR语句中的循环条件是否正确,并确保循环体中的逻辑正确。
- 确保FROM子句中的表名正确,并且WHERE子句中的条件能正确地过滤出需要的记录。
示例代码(修改后):
FOR i IN (SELECT column_name FROM table_name WHERE condition) LOOP -- 记录处理逻辑 /* 你的逻辑代码 */ END LOOP;注意:以上解决方案仅供参考,具体的修改方式还需要根据具体的代码和问题场景进行调整。
评论 打赏 举报 编辑记录解决 1无用